This is one great story, with fabulous arguments that pressed city officials here to the point where they dismissed the charge:

Dan Combs, 72, of Bloomington, Indiana, could not find a parking spot downtown with a parking meter that used cash. So, when got a ticket, for parking in the”wrong” handicapped spot (he is handicapped), he fought it, and won. However, the city says, “it’s unlikely to set a broad precedent.” Oh?

Dan: “Whoever heard of a place where you can’t give money to park?’
